The masses of the seven largest asteroids: (1) Ceres, (2) Pallas, (4) Vesta, (10) Hygiea, (52) Europa, (511) Davida and (704) Interamnia were determined from gravitational perturbations exerted on selected asteroids. These masses were calculated by means of the modified method. The procedure of the mass determination is based on calculation of perturbed orbit using observations which cover pre or post encounter part of the orbit. Then the pre and post encounter parts of perturbed orbit has been linked by some chosen value for the mass of a perturbing body. The procedure is an iterative one. The resulting mass of the perturbing asteroid is obtained as one which provides the minimum O-C residuals in the RMS sense.
